Fire and Rescue NSW crews are currently on scene after a fire alarm was activated at Hillgrove House, located at 105-111 Upper Street in Bega. The incident, reported to the NSW Rural Fire Service, indicates that emergency services are responding to the alert.
As of 8:59 PM on 28 August 2025, the alert level remains 'Not Applicable' and there is no confirmed fire at the location. The Bega Valley Council area property is under investigation by Fire and Rescue NSW, who are the responsible agency for this type of incident.
Source: NSW Rural Fire Service (RFS)
